cutting edge feature packed solution

  • May 20, 2025
  • Review provided by G2

What do you like best about the product?
The interface is clean and modern and it feels like Ninja are constantly investing in the platform to stay at the forefront. You can book sessions with their techs anytime to refresh your knowledge, onboard techs or just a q and a.
What do you dislike about the product?
Some features can seem like they overlap, or have no been thought through 100%. E.g. out of the box, you get alerts for 15% low disk space on a device, there are some scripts for clean up windows updates, recycle bin, etc but this process can be lengthy and time consuming for first line techs. If Ninja developed further the process of start to finish on each alert type, this would greatly add value to the platform.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
for the RMM price, you get a huge feature set, the one we use the most is software deployment.
